Sinking foundation repair services address issues where a building's foundation has shifted or settled unevenly, causing structural concerns and potential damage to the property. These repairs typically involve stabilizing and lifting the foundation to restore proper alignment, which can help prevent further settling, cracks in walls or floors, and other related problems. Projects may include underpinning, piering, or slab jacking, depending on the type of foundation and the severity of the settlement. Homeowners considering foundation repair should understand the signs of foundation problems, such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ks, and seek professional assessment before proceeding with repairs.

Common Sinking Foundation Repair Jobs

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ens sinking or settling foundations.

Pier and beam rep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am foundation issues.

Soil stabilization - prevents further sinking by improving soil conditions beneath the foundation.

Crack repair - seals and reinforces fo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.

Wall stabilization - corrects leaning or bowing basement and foundation walls.

Drainage correction - improves water flow around the foundation to reduce soil movement and settlement.

Sinking Foundation Repair Questions

What causes a sinking foundation? Foundations can sink due to soil movement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.

How can I tell if my foundation is sinking? Signs include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ation.

What types of projects are common for sinking foundation repair? Typical projects involve lifting and stabilizing the foundation, repairing cracks, and improving drainage around the property.

Is sinking foundation repair necessary for safety? Yes, addressing a sinking foundation helps prevent further damage and maintains the structural integrity of the property.
